Spiral wave generation in a diffusive predator-prey model with two time delays

Wenzhen Gan and Peng Zhu

Jiangsu University of Technology, Jiangsu University of Technology

Abstract

This paper is concerned with the pattern formation of a diffusive predator-prey model with two time delays. Based upon an analysis of Hopf bifurcation, we demonstrate that time delays can induce spatial patterns under some conditions. Moreover, by use of a series of numerical simulations, we show that the type of spatial patterns is the spiral wave. Finally, we demonstrate that the spiral wave is asymptotically stable.
